Speaker Bio
Dr. SUNIL KUMAR GOEL is a microbiologist by training and is related to the field of Human Vaccines for the last 38 Years. He is a Ph D in Microbiology.
After having served Government of India at National Control Lab (CDL) / Central Research Institute, Kasauli for 27 years he got voluntary retired from Government service and joined in Quality Control Department of Serum Institute of India at Pune in 2015 and is working there as an Additional Director - QC Site Head.
He is a WHO Approved and CERTIFIED TRAINER and had been the COURSE DIRECTOR of WHO GTN Course on Lot Release of Vaccines in English Language. He had been closely associated with WHO as a Temporary Advisor in various activities related to vaccines and was also a member for WHO-NRA Assessment Team for Lot Release and Lab Access Functions. He was also nominated as NODAL OFFICER for preparation of First WHO Regional working Reference Standard of Pertussis vaccine meant for South East Asia which was successfully accomplished.
He is an Expert Working Group member on 3Rs and Vaccines & Antisera of Indian Pharmacopoeia and member of various groups working on 3Rs like Humane Society International, NC3Rs and IABS etc. He had been a visiting Faculty at various forums, a Life Member of Association for Prevention and Control of Rabies in India, a Life Member of Indian Academy of Vaccinologists and Immunobiologists. He was also a member of National AEFI Committee and a part of team for developing guideline for handling of AEFI cases.
Dr Goel has 22 Publications in National and International Journals and 7 Patents to his credit.
